Lord Buckingham "Buckey" was pulled from a Central CA shelter. He had ticks, was emaciated, and could hardly walk without looking like he would fall over. Even so, he would give tentative tail wags. After a few months in foster, not only is Buckey feeling better, but he is also a true gentleman with an amazing kind heart. He’s recovered from tick caused anemia, and emaciation. He has had broken teeth fixed, neutered, and gastropexy. He does have some hip & elbow dysplasia that will need to be monitored. Behaviorally, he loves to love and be loved. He is good with other dogs, but let’s be honest, he would rather be with humans. He doesn’t realize he is a dog; he loves it when you talk to him, and he will look straight into your eyes to let you know that he is paying attention. The drawback to wanting to be always with his person is that Buckey does have a little bit of anxiety when he can’t see you, but as soon as he knows you’re there, he’s totally fine. The more time you spend with him, the more special you will learn he is. We estimate that Buckey is 2-3 years old, housebroke, up to date on vaccinations, and currently being fostered in Oakdale, California. Please consider adopting this wonderful, kindhearted boy.

Lady Sandringham "Sandi" ended up in a shelter in Central CA, not in the best of shape. Initially she was very wary of people, rightfully so, as she was fending for herself trying to survive living in various fields and farmland. Fast forward a couple of months… while in a loving foster home, Sandi has received medical care, put on some weight, and blossomed into a big, playful puppy. She is great with other dogs and will play for hours if you let her. Sandi can be inquisitive, enjoys life and likes to figure things out. She is enthusiastic as well as sweet. She carries around her “baby” (stuffed animal) and wants to make sure you see it. She does bark to alert you to something new but will stop when you let her know that all is well. Sandi is 1-2 years old, has super soft fur, is housebroken, up to date on vaccinations, spayed, and had gastropexy. She knows basic commands and is learning how to walk on a leash without pulling (work in progress) and staying by your side. She would not do well as an only dog and would really benefit from having a doggy sibling. If you’d like to adopt Sandi, she is currently being fostered in Oakdale, California.
